Handover — TilePull prefetcher

Raj, taking over from me Friday. TilePull fetches map tiles ahead of pan direction; worker pool sized per region. Watch the Keldora region — cache churn spikes there after 18:00. Release 4.2 ships the new eviction policy; don't flip it without the release manager's sign-off. Metrics dashboard is under "tilepull-prod". Rollback is a single deploy, no schema changes. Current production settings are listed below for reference.

config for bahop-baduf:
[kasion]
team = lamath
access_code = ac_d807e5
host = kasion.paliqcloud.corp
port = 4000
owner = julix.tamvan
peer = frair.qorvelsoft.local

Log sampling for Brambleweb. The ingest service is extremely chatty; full logging will saturate the Fennick pipeline in under an hour. Default sample rate is 1%. To raise it during an incident, set the SAMPLE_RATE flag on the Oakhurst deployer and restart the sidecar. Never exceed 25% outside an active incident. Revert within two hours. The full flag reference and rollback steps live on the page below.

operations page: https://confluence.lumicsys.internal/pages/browse/display/browse/218b

Key ceremony checklist, item 4 (Fennelworth UI team): before rotating the signing key used by the Glasspane snapshot-testing pipeline, confirm all component snapshots are green on main. Stale snapshots will fail signature verification and block the release. Two witnesses from the eng sync must initial this item. The ceremony operator then unseals the backup shard using the recovery passphrase, recorded immediately below this line.

unlock words, bawef-kahap: sorax-sorir-quenys-aldok

Welcome to the team. Before your first steering meeting, please review the churn position on the Lanternbay pilot. Of the 86 customers enrolled in spring, 19 have lapsed — a 22% churn rate against our 10% tolerance. Exit interviews point to onboarding friction and unclear billing rather than product dissatisfaction. We've paused new enrolments while the success team reworks the first-month journey. Full cohort data is in the shared workspace. The confidential plan informing our next move appears below.

management briefing: Only 33 of the 205 pilot accounts renewed Kasath, so a churn review is set for October 17. Weniusek Logistics is in early talks to buy Holethax Freight for about $345.6 million.